F. Scott Fitzgerald had a mixed school experience. He attended several schools, including the prestigious Newman School in New Jersey, where he Excelled in writing and developed his literary talents. He later enrolled at Princeton University but struggled with academic pressures and ultimately dropped out to pursue his writing career. His time in these institutions heavily influenced his themes of ambition, social status, and the American Dream.
